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

LinkedIn Learning

Building a Video Chat App with Vue.js 2 and Firebase

via LinkedIn Learning

Overview

Discover how to build your own video chat application using Vue.js, Firebase, and WebRTC.

Syllabus

Introduction
  • Why Vue and Firebase for real-time video
  • Using the exercises for this course
1. Getting Started
  • Setting up your environment
  • Installing a Vue project
  • Customizing your installation
  • Understanding the CLI install
  • Modifying the Vue template
2. Registration and Authentication
  • Getting started with Firebase
  • Logging in a user
  • Making data available everywhere
  • Log in users
  • Updating your profile
  • Logging out
3. Dealing with User Information
  • Adding user info to the datastore
  • Displaying data
  • Adding icons and deleting records
  • Checking users into your room
4. Working with WebRTC
  • Working with WebRTC
  • Getting meeting information
  • Pending attendees
  • Deleting users
  • Adding attendees
  • Cleaning up the interface
  • Adding WebRTC
  • Using security rules
Conclusion
  • Next steps

Taught by

Ray Villalobos

Reviews

Start your review of Building a Video Chat App with Vue.js 2 and Firebase

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.